Fallen Officer Memorial Scholarship

In 1962, President John F. Kennedy designated May 15th as Peace Officer Memorial Day, and the week in which it falls as National Police Week.  Since 1982, a memorial service has been held in Washington D.C. during Police Week to honor fallen law enforcement officer  from across the nation.  

In 2021, 563 officers were reported nationally as line of duty deaths.  Over the years, Shelby County law enforcement has had endured the loss of seven of our own officers.  The Fraternal Order of Police Shelby Lodge #84 is honored to offer scholarships to graduating seniors in memory of our fallen brothers and sister.

Who Is Eligible

Anyone expecting to graduate from any of the five high schools in Shelby County and intends to pursue continued education at a college, university, or technical school is eligible and can apply for this scholarship through the Blue River Community Foundation.  There are no restrictions regarding an applicant's choice of major therefore the application is truly open to any student with any intended career path.  It is no longer necessary to complete and return a scholarship application directly to F.O.P. Shelby #84.

What's It Worth

Scholarship winners will receive a one time award of $500 that can be used to offset the cost of tuition, room and board, books, and any other fees incurred by the student as they continue their education.  One student from each of the five local high schools will be selected each year to receive this scholarship.
